First Impressions & Physical Design: Compact vs. Bridge-Style Bulk
Samsung WB250F: Pocket-Friendly Elegance
At just 106 x 62 x 22 mm and weighing 226 grams, the WB250F is a compact powerhouse. Its pocketable size and slim profile make it highly portable - ideal for those who want a superzoom without feeling they’re lugging around a camera. The design is minimalist yet functional, with a touchscreen LCD and no built-in viewfinder. Controls are accessible but somewhat limited given its compact body.
Sony DSC-H400: Big Zoom, Big Presence
The Sony H400 is unmistakably a bridge camera with an SLR-style grip and a heavy 628g body measuring 130 x 95 x 122 mm. This heft reflects the enormous 63.3x zoom lens and larger grip area for better handling during telephoto shooting. Sony’s electronic viewfinder (EVF) adds to its usability outdoors, especially in bright conditions where LCD screens can glare.

Handling and Controls
The WB250F’s user interface prioritizes the touchscreen with basic physical buttons, making it straightforward but limiting for speedier manual adjustments. In contrast, the H400 offers a more traditional layout with dedicated dials and buttons well-suited to enthusiasts who prefer tactile feedback and more control. The presence of an EVF on the Sony also helps composition stability during telephoto shots.
Summary: Samsung excels in portability and ease of use, making it an excellent grab-and-go option. Sony trades size for better ergonomics and more advanced control, beneficial for longer shoots or more demanding framing.
Sensor and Image Quality: Sensor Technology Meets Practicality

Both cameras use the ubiquitous 1/2.3" sensor size, measuring 6.17 x 4.55 mm, with a sensor area of approximately 28.1 mm². This sensor size is standard in small superzooms but also sets inherent limitations on image quality, especially in low light and dynamic range.
Samsung WB250F: BSI-CMOS at 14 MP
This Samsung employs a 14MP backside illuminated (BSI) CMOS sensor, which generally offers improved light sensitivity over older front-illuminated designs. The maximum native ISO tops out at 3200 with a base ISO of 100. The lack of RAW support means image processing happens entirely in-camera, locking you into JPEGs. Real-world image quality is decent for daylight shooting, with reasonably good color reproduction and noise control up to ISO 800.
Sony DSC-H400: CCD at 20 MP
Sony’s choice of a 20MP CCD sensor is interesting, as CCDs traditionally prioritize color fidelity but lag behind CMOS in noise control and power efficiency. The maximum native ISO is also 3200, with a slightly lower base ISO of 80. No RAW support here either, so like the Samsung, you’re dependent on in-camera JPEG processing. Sony’s higher resolution provides more cropping flexibility but at the expense of increased noise in low light and less dynamic range.
Image Quality Comparison
In controlled tests, the Samsung’s BSI-CMOS sensor delivered cleaner images at higher ISOs and better dynamic range, while Sony’s sensor shone in daylight conditions with slightly more detail due to its higher megapixel count. However, the CCD struggled more in dim light. Both cameras have an anti-aliasing filter, slightly softening fine detail but reducing moiré.
Ergonomics and User Interface: Handling Your Shots with Confidence

Displays and Viewfinder
Samsung offers a 3" TFT LCD touchscreen at 460k dots - an intuitive interface that simplifies menu navigation and focusing. However, it has no viewfinder, which can be a limitation for bright daylight shooting or those who prefer eye-level composition.
Sony matches the screen size (3", 460k dots) but opts for a Clear Photo LCD that is non-touch. Importantly, it includes a 201k-dot electronic viewfinder with 100% coverage - enhancing usability for framing in varied lighting, especially telephoto.
Button Layout and Controls
I found the Samsung’s reliance on touch controls convenient but sometimes less responsive for quick changes, especially when shooting fast-moving subjects. The Sony’s physical buttons and dials give more direct access to exposure modes, zoom lock, and focus options, a real benefit for more serious users who demand speed.
Summary: The Sony’s added EVF and physical controls cater better to those who want more hands-on control and confident framing in diverse conditions. The Samsung’s touchscreen appeals to casual users valuing simplicity and portability.
Lens and Zoom Capabilities: Close and Far Explored
The lens is arguably the heart of any fixed lens camera, and here the differences are pronounced.
Samsung WB250F: 24-432 mm (18x Zoom) f/3.2–5.8
The Samsung’s lens spans wide to a moderately long telephoto of 432mm equivalent. While 18x zoom is respectable for a compact, it’s more manageable in terms of size and weight. The max aperture at wide angle (f/3.2) is decent but narrows considerably at full zoom.
Sony DSC-H400: 25-1550 mm (63.3x Zoom) f/3.4–6.5
Sony’s superzoom lens dwarfs Samsung’s reach with an extraordinary 1550mm equivalent focal length. This mammoth zoom is ideal for wildlife and distant subjects but brings challenges with stability and aperture narrowing to f/6.5 at the long end.
Image Stabilization and Macro
Both cameras include optical image stabilization (OIS) essential for handheld telephoto sharpness. Neither supports manual focusing or advanced focus bracketing/stacking, limiting macro precision. Samsung doesn’t specify macro focus range; Sony does not highlight macro either, reflecting their superzoom priorities.
Autofocus and Shooting Speed: Accuracy in Action
Both cameras use contrast-detection autofocus with face detection capabilities but lack phase-detection or advanced tracking features.
| Feature | Samsung WB250F | Sony DSC-H400 |
|---|---|---|
| AF Points | Unknown, multi-area and center | Unknown, multi-area and center |
| Face Detection | Yes | Yes |
| Continuous AF | No | No |
| AF Tracking | Yes | Yes |
| Continuous Shooting | 8 fps | 1 fps |
| Manual Focus | No | No |
The Samsung’s faster 8fps burst rate outpaces Sony’s modest 1 fps, making it better suited for capturing fleeting moments in sports or casual wildlife shots at closer ranges. The lack of continuous AF in both models limits their effectiveness for fast-moving subjects.
In my testing, autofocus speed was generally adequate in good lighting but struggled in dim or complex scenes. Face detection helped, but neither offers eye or animal eye autofocus seen in modern cameras.
Video Capabilities: Basic but Functional
| Feature | Samsung WB250F | Sony DSC-H400 |
|---|---|---|
| Max Video Resolution | 1920 x 1080 @ 30 fps | 1280 x 720 @ 30 fps |
| Formats | MPEG-4, H.264 | MPEG-4, H.264 |
| Microphone Port | No | Yes |
| Video Stabilization | Optical | Optical |
| 4K or High Frame Rate | No | No |
Samsung’s WB250F offers full HD 1080p recording at 30fps, superior in resolution and frame rate compared to Sony’s 720p max. The lack of external microphone input on the Samsung limits audio flexibility.
Sony’s inclusion of a microphone port is a rare plus in this category, catering to vloggers or videographers wanting improved sound. However, max video resolution is only HD.
Despite their limitations, both provide stable handheld video thanks to OIS, but low-light video quality is mediocre due to sensor constraints.
Battery, Storage, and Connectivity
| Feature | Samsung WB250F | Sony DSC-H400 |
|---|---|---|
| Battery Life | Not specified | ~300 shots (CIPA rating) |
| Battery Type | Unknown, proprietary | Rechargeable Pack |
| Storage | SD/SDHC/SDXC | SD/SDHC/SDXC/Memory Stick |
| Wireless Connectivity | Built-in Wi-Fi | None |
| USB | USB 2.0 | USB 2.0 |
| HDMI | No | Yes |
The Samsung’s integrated Wi-Fi is useful for quick sharing and remote control - a notable advantage for social-media minded users. Sony’s H400 lacks wireless but supports HDMI output for display or capture device connection.
Battery life on Sony is decent for the size category, but Samsung’s unspecified endurance may require cautious spare battery planning.
Weather Sealing and Durability
Neither camera offers any environmental sealing, waterproofing, or shockproof features. For travel enthusiasts seeking ruggedness, these models are best protected within cases or indoor use.
Image Samples and Performance Scores
I captured a range of images across lighting conditions and subjects to assess real-world output.
Observations
- Samsung produced warmer skin tones and better subject isolation in portrait shots thanks to effective contrast and tone mapping.
- Landscapes showed sharper details and better dynamic range on Samsung images, though limited by sensor size.
- Sony’s longer zoom allowed distant wildlife capture, but image softness due to sensor noise and atmospheric haze reduced impact.
- In low-light and night scenes, Samsung’s BSI sensor coped better with noise, while Sony images appeared more grainy and muted.
- Street photography favored Samsung for its smaller size and discreetness; Sony’s bulk meant it attracted more attention.
- Macro subjects were similarly limited on both - neither excelled beyond casual close-ups due to lens and AF constraints.
Who Should Choose Which? Matching Cameras to Photographers’ Needs
Choose the Samsung WB250F if you:
- Want a highly portable, pocketable superzoom with touchscreen ease
- Prioritize good image quality for portraits, landscapes, and travel snapshots
- Desire faster continuous shooting for casual action shooting
- Need built-in Wi-Fi for instant sharing and remote control
- Are on a tight budget looking for a solid all-rounder in a compact form factor
Choose the Sony Cyber-shot DSC-H400 if you:
- Need an extreme zoom range (up to 1550mm) for wildlife or distant subjects
- Prefer physical controls and an electronic viewfinder for more precise framing
- Value external microphone input for basic video work
- Don’t mind carrying a larger, heavier camera for more flexibility
- Want the versatility of multiple storage formats (including Memory Stick)
Final Thoughts: Context Matters
Both the Samsung WB250F and Sony DSC-H400 fill distinct niches in the small sensor superzoom market. Samsung’s advanced sensor and compact design make it a practical, user-friendly camera with decent photo quality and moderate zoom reach. Sony’s H400 appeals to those who prioritize a record-breaking zoom and traditional bridge camera ergonomics, accepting trade-offs in image noise and portability.
Neither camera competes with today’s mirrorless and DSLR systems in image quality or speed, but in their price ranges and categories, they still serve casual photography and travel needs well. Being transparent about their limitations - no RAW capture, limited AF sophistication, and weather sealing omission - is crucial for setting realistic expectations.
Before buying, consider your key photographic subjects and shooting style. If you’re often on the move needing a pocketable camera to cover a broad range of situations, Samsung’s WB250F is a strong candidate. If you need that mammoth zoom reach for distant wildlife or sports and prefer an EVF for framing, Sony’s DSC-H400 holds its own.
